China’s unwrought aluminum and aluminum products exports hit new high in May

According to statistics from the General Administration of Customs of China, China’s exports of unwrought aluminum and aluminum products amounted to 676,600 tons in May this year, hitting a new high for three months in a row, stimulated by the rising international aluminum prices.

In the first five months of this year, China exported approximately 2.9 million tons of unwrought aluminum and aluminum products, up by 34.2% year on year.

In 2021, the exports amounted to 5.62 million tons, a year-on-year growth of 15.7%.
